Top Parks in Los Angeles for Serene City Escapes
For those yearning for a peaceful retreat amidst the bustling city life of Los Angeles, a visit to these enchanting parks will provide the perfect remedy. Here, you can take leisurely strolls, unwind on lush green lawns, and immerse yourself in the beauty of nature. Consider exploring:
- Griffith Park: One of LA’s largest urban parks, it offers miles of hiking trails, scenic views, and the iconic Griffith Observatory.
- Descanso Gardens: A tranquil escape filled with stunning displays of flora, including vibrant camellias and serene water features.
- Echo Park Lake: with its charming pedal boats and picturesque lotus flowers, this park is a delight for both relaxation and social gatherings.
- Hollyhock House: Nestled in Barnsdall Art Park, this architectural gem surrounded by gardens invites visitors to explore cultural history alongside calming green spaces.
- Wilshire Boulevard Temple Gardens: An oasis of peace featuring beautifully landscaped areas perfect for quiet contemplation and meditation.

Discovering the Secret Garden Gems of Los Angeles
While Los Angeles is typically celebrated for its iconic glitz and glam, a treasure trove of lesser-known parks offers serene green spaces that beckon those seeking tranquility amidst the city’s hustle and bustle. Whether you’re an angler, a hiker, or just looking for a peaceful spot to unwind, the city is dotted with hidden gems waiting to be discovered:
- Windsor Hills Park: This quaint community park features tree-lined walking paths, a playground, and scenic views, making it an ideal spot for families and picnics.
- Cheviot Hills Park: Nestled between West LA neighborhoods, Cheviot Hills offers sports fields as well as serene hiking trails that wind through lush landscapes.
- Hancock Park: Known for its historic beauty,this park is home to the stunning La Brea Tar Pits and is perfect for a leisurely stroll among ancient trees.
- Elmwood Park: A hidden oasis,Elmwood features a beautiful pond surrounded by native plants and is often frequented by local wildlife,perfect for nature lovers.
- Vista Hermosa Natural Park: This eco-park has stunning views of downtown LA and a plethora of walking trails, with an emphasis on preserving local ecosystems.
